The search for a missing 45-year-ol man who was reported missing on Monday has been stood down.
Rafal Walenczak was reported missing from his home in Monasterevin, county Kildare on Monday March 9, 2026.

Rafal was last seen in Monasterevin on Monday 9th March at 7am and was described as being 5 feet 8 inches in height, of strong build and is bald with blue eyes.
When last seen Rafal was wearing black jeans, a black hoodie and black runners. Gardaí and Rafal’s family were concerned for his well-being.
In an update on Wednesday morning, Gardaí have said Rafal has been found safe and well and have thanked the public for their assistance.
